When written in Greek, it loses two of the original sounds (Shin and Ayin), and becomes the single word hosanna, written as ὡσαννά.
In Hebrew this is 2 words, usually hyphenated: הושיעה־נא (Hoshaʿ-na) = "Please help"

Hosanna is a cry of praise, a call to rejoice. Hosanna isn't a person or entity or object. The word 'hosanna' was originally Hebrew. It is from the Hebrew 'hoshana', a plea to save, to help, to give succour.
